深水油藏生产潜力评价方法对比研究  被引量:4

摘  要:深海油田开发,目前尚未形成一套成熟的高速开发模式。就产量接替而言,主要面临着优质储量的分布规律和特点,以及根据储量分布特点制定相应的高产、稳产策略的运行规划等问题。优质储量分布规律、油藏生产潜力的研究,对于后期的井网设计,高产、稳产策略的制定等工作,起着关键性的作用。系统介绍了几类目前国内外比较常用的油藏生产潜力评价方法,并应用实例详细对比分析了这些方法各自的特点与局限性。通过研究发现,运用公式计算生产潜力作为不建立模型时的最优选择,使用固定生产井和注水井方法作为运用数学模型时的最佳选择,这两种方法具有一定准确度和可靠度。研究成果对深海油田的优势储量、油藏生产潜力评价奠定方法基础。For development of deepwater offshore oilfield, there is not a set of mature high - speed development pattern by now. In terms of future production, we are facing main problems : distribution rule and characteristics of high quality re- serves, production schedule for high or stable production strategy based on characteristics of oil resource distribution, and so on. Research of high quality reserves distribution and potential productivity plays a key role in design of well pattern at lat- er stage of development and planning of high or stable production strategy. This paper introduces several common evaluation methods for reservoir potential productivity. The advantages and disadvantages of these methods were presented by a case a- nalysis. Results show that in the case of unavailable reservoir numerical simulation, the best choice is to use formula to cal- culate the potential productivity ; when mathematical model is available, it is good to use the method of the fixed production well and injection. The two methods both have a certain degree of accuracy and reliability. Research results lay a foundation for the evaluation method of the high quality reserves and the potential productivity in deepwater offshore reservoirs.
